Modern Crossover
Wearing stylish clothes, the Cherokee defies the stereotype of a no-frills Jeep. The urban, yet athletic build shouts modern crossover. Climbing the trim ladder, each edition gets its own personality. The Latitude adds roof rails, fog lights, and lightweight aluminum alloy wheels. High Quality Cabin
The high quality materials are integral to the cabin’s intelligent design. Soft-touch surfaces soften this technology-rich cockpit. The flow of the dash gives a greater sense of space. Edmunds has written that the Cherokee even has a bigger backseat to rival the best in its class. Edmunds also noted that taller passengers will appreciate the high-mounted bench. Adding to the feeling of spaciousness, the back row has reclining and sliding capability. A large cargo hold easily expands with split-fold rear seats. The Cherokee is one of the few vehicles to offer a flat-fold front seat as well. On the dash, the UConnect system offers a new drag-and-drop menu bar. A do-not-disturb feature and Siri Eyes Free are also part of the new package.
